Casting has been announced ahead of the West End return of The Upstart Crow which will run for a limited season at the Apollo Theatre from September 23rd to December 3rd, 2022.
The Upstart Crow was originally broadcast as a BBC TV series, and was commissioned to celebrate the 400th anniversary of the death of William Shakespeare. The stage version of The Upstart Crow follows on from the TV show, and and follows the fortunes of Shakespeare as he tries to continue as the nation's greatest writer.
David Mitchell will reprise the role of William Shakespeare, alongside Gemma Whelan as Kate. Other notable members of the cast include Danielle Phillips as Judith, Helen Monks as Helen, Reice Weathers as Mr Whisker, Jason Callender as Aragon, and Rob Rouse as Bottom.
The remainder of the new cast will feature John Gordon Sinclair as Dr John Hall, Stewart Wright as Burbage, Gloria Onitiri as Desiree, Annabel Smith, Andrew Hodges, and Dedun Omole.
The Upstart Crow will be directed by Sean Foley and will open at the Apollo Theatre on September 23rd, 2022.
